ist es möglich, einen Code-Block (eine Methode oder etwas ähnliches) nur auf meinem Gerät ausführen? es sollte ein Stück Code sein, das ich in der öffentlichen apk behalten kann, aber nur für mich hingerichtet werde. Vielen Dank für Ihre Hilfe.Ausführen von Code nur auf meinem Gerät
Antwort
Jedes Android-Gerät hat eine eindeutige Geräte-ID. Du kannst deine eigenen herausfinden und sie in einen bedingten if-Block setzen, um den Toast anzuzeigen.
Schritte
- eigene Geräte-ID finden Sie Ihr Gerät und speichern Sie sie (oder es hart Code im Code).
if (device_unique_id == MY_DEVICE_ID)
//show toast
Mehr Details über sie erhalten, sind hier Is there a unique Android device ID?
Danke, ich habe eine Lösung gefunden, indem ich eine Geräte-ID verwendet habe, aber nicht von dieser Post, die Sie zwingen, einige Einschränkungen für die apk zu setzen. – Fausto
Gern geschehen! –
- 1. Xcode-App in nicht meinem Gerät ausführen?
- 2. RecyclerView zeigt nur die ersten beiden Zeilen auf meinem Gerät
- 3. Nur Code auf bestimmten Anfragen ausführen Java
- 4. Code Coverage von nur meinem Feature-Zweig
- 5. Ausführen von XCTest auf iPhone-Gerät
- 6. android Ausführen von Code nur einmal
- 7. Warum läuft mein Programm auf meinem CPU-Gerät wesentlich schneller als auf meinem GPU-Gerät?
- 8. Signierte apk funktioniert nicht auf meinem Gerät
- 9. Angular $ http.get nicht funktioniert auf meinem Gerät
- 10. App fehlt (verschwindet) von meinem Gerät
- 11. Einstellung JAVA_HOME für Maven NUR unabhängig von meinem Code Java
- 12. mehrdeutige Verwendung von Index-Fehler nur auf realen Gerät
- 13. Parse Abfrage funktioniert nur von einem Gerät
- 14. Android: Wie man Gerät nur eine App ausführen lassen?
- 15. Wie Maven Checkstyle-Plugin nur auf inkrementellen Code ausführen
- 16. Fehler -1073740940 beim Ausführen von UITest auf Gerät oder Emulator
- 17. Ausführen von Code nur einmal in ASP.NET MVC 3
- 18. Ausführen von Python-Code auf AWS-Instanz
- 19. Ausführen von Matlab-Code auf einem Cluster
- 20. iOS - Datenbankschema erstellen (Code nur einmal ausführen)
- 21. kann nicht Code ausführen nur einmal
- 22. Wie kann ich programmatisch Berechtigungen auf meinem Char-Gerät festlegen
- 23. Code ausführen, wenn ein Session-Timeout mit Gerät erkannt wird?
- 24. Fehler beim Ausführen von Cordova-Projekt auf Windows-Gerät?
- 25. AsynStorage scheint auf meinem physischen Gerät nicht zu funktionieren
- 26. Ausführen einer Phonegap-App auf einem iOS-Gerät
- 27. Code auf verschiedenen Untergruppen ausführen
- 28. Ausführen eines Cmd-Befehls aus meinem C# -Code
- 29. Android Datenbank CursorIndexOutOfBoundsException nur auf Gerät
- 30. Erstellen von PDF von meinem Code Documentation
Bitte klären Sie-Sie wollen, sagen wir, eine eindeutige Kennung für das Gerät verwenden und bedingt den Code basierend auf dieser eindeutigen Kennung ausführen? –
Ja, genau. Ein einfaches Beispiel wäre: Wenn ich auf die App klicke, wird eine Toast-Nachricht NUR FÜR MICH angezeigt. Alle anderen werden diese Toast-Nachricht nicht sehen. Also, wenn wir es in einer Pseudo-Code-Weise sehen möchten, könnte es sein: if (me) {Toast.make .....} – Fausto